Understanding Foreign Subsidiaries
What Is a Foreign Subsidiary?
A foreign subsidiary is a company controlled by another (moms and dad) business, which operates in a various nation. This legal structure allows businesses to expand internationally while maintaining control over operations and leveraging regional market knowledge.
Benefits of Establishing a Foreign Subsidiary
Market Expansion: Entering brand-new markets increases income potential. Risk Mitigation: Diversifying geographically lowers dependence on one market. Tax Advantages: Particular jurisdictions offer beneficial tax regimes for foreign subsidiaries. Access to Local Talent: Operating locally can assist in hiring skill acquainted with regional dynamics. Brand Recognition: A regional presence can boost brand exposure and trust.Key Considerations in Foreign Subsidiary Formation

Steps to Forming a Foreign Subsidiary
1. Conduct Market Research
Before taking any actions towards development, extensive market research assists recognize opportunities and challenges.
2. Establish a Business Plan
A well-crafted business strategy describes objectives, techniques, monetary projections, and operational plans.
3. Legal Structure Determination
Deciding whether to develop as a wholly-owned subsidiary or joint venture impacts manage and risk sharing.
4. Registration Process
Registering your entity includes documents that might differ by jurisdiction but usually consists of:
- Application forms Articles of incorporation Local permits
5. Obtain Necessary Licenses and Permits
Depending on your industry, you may require particular licenses to operate legally.
6. Establish Monetary Systems
Implementing robust accounting practices from day one ensures openness and compliance.
